R. Hoffmann is a scholar working on Geophysics, Ocean Engineering and Nuclear and High Energy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, R. Hoffmann has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 640 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Geophysics, 4 papers in Ocean Engineering and 3 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ics. Recurrent topics in R. Hoffmann’s work include Geophysical Methods and Applications (4 papers), Geophysical and Geoelectrical Methods (4 papers) and Planetary Science and Exploration (2 papers). R. Hoffmann is often cited by papers focused on Geophysical Methods and Applications (4 papers), Geophysical and Geoelectrical Methods (4 papers) and Planetary Science and Exploration (2 papers). R. Hoffmann coll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United Kingdom and United States. R. Hoffmann's co-authors include Guilhem Barruol, Peter Dietrich, Z. Fodor, T. Kurth, Thomas Lippert, Stefan Krieg, Christian Hoelbling, S. Dürr, Julien Frison and S. D. Katz and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Journal of Hydrology.
